PUBLIO AUCTION,

no BE SOLD by PUBLIC AUC

a day to be bereafter named, unless previously dis. posed of by private contract,

THE HONGKONG DISTILLERY, Situate at East Point, Hongkong, now. in Complete Working Order, and Cap. able of Distilling upwards of 2,000 Gallons daily. The Property is of a most valuable nature, comprising THREE PIECES or GROUND close to the water, viz-Inland Lots Nos.:749, 781 and 782, with the Substantially Built DWELLING HOUSE and BUSINESS PR

ES, erected specially for the purpose only a few years since, together, with the MACHINERY, ENGINES, STILLS, VATS, STOCK, and TRADE FURNITURE and Fir- TINGS,
